| PURPOSE AND RATIONALE OF THE QUALIFICATION |
| The qualifying learner will have the competence to conduct independent research under minimal guidance in a chosen field, and contribute to knowledge production in that field. The research problem, its justification, process and outcome is reported in a dissertation, which complies with the general accepted norms for research at this level. |

| EXIT LEVEL OUTCOMES |
| 1. Demonstrate knowledge and understanding of the field/ area of investigation
2. Apply research methods and techniques appropriately and correctly Specified outcomes: 1.1 Demonstrate knowledge of the scope of relevant knowledge in the selected field/area of research 1.2 Demonstrate understanding of the chosen field 2.1 Select the appropriate research method for the investigation 2.2 Apply the scientific method correctly in the research process |
| ASSOCIATED ASSESSMENT CRITERIA |
| 1.1 The listed and cited literature of the literature survey and the exposition of research reflects familiarity with relevant and recent trend in technologies, techniques, models and theories in the chosen field
1.2 Models, principles, theories, techniques and methodologies in the chosen field are analysed, explained, and juxtaposed correctly in oral presentations ant the written record of research 2.1 The use of literature surveys/ experimentation/ correlation/ casual analysis is justified fully and correctly in oral presentations and the written record of research 2.2 The research problem is clearly identified and detailed in the research proposal 2.3 The stated hypothesis directs the investigation 2.4 Logical interpretation of data reflects clear understanding of the relationship between facts in the study and the ability to evaluate contradictory information Integrated assessment: Evaluation of the written dissertation and assessment of an oral presentation. |

| NOTES |
| While South Africa still had Technikons, all of their qualifications were registered under the Committee of Technikon Principals. After the Technikons became Universities of Technology or merged with Universities, the qualifications were registered under each of these institutions, and the CTP qualifications fell away (hence the end date of 2006, above). Where relevant, replacement information is s hown in the table above. |
